Question 1: How much is Bob Barker's net worth?


As of 2023, Bob Barker's net worth is estimated to be around $70 million. This figure is based on his earnings from game show hosting, endorsements, investments, and other ventures over several decades.

Question 2: How did Bob Barker accumulate his wealth?


Barker's wealth primarily stems from his successful career as the long-time host of the game show "The Price Is Right." He also earned substantial income from endorsements, investments in stocks and real estate, and other business ventures.
